谁能解释一下这个excel函数?text还能这样用?
来源:学生作业帮 编辑:搜搜考试网作业帮 分类:综合作业 时间:2024/07/11 13:56:58
谁能解释一下这个excel函数?text还能这样用?
假设A1单元格是年份,则B1输入:
=TEXT(A1&-2&-29,"[>60]闰年;;平年;平年")
text还能这样用?
假设A1单元格是年份,则B1输入:
=TEXT(A1&-2&-29,"[>60]闰年;;平年;平年")
text还能这样用?
![谁能解释一下这个excel函数?text还能这样用?](/uploads/image/z/8070530-50-0.jpg?t=%E8%B0%81%E8%83%BD%E8%A7%A3%E9%87%8A%E4%B8%80%E4%B8%8B%E8%BF%99%E4%B8%AAexcel%E5%87%BD%E6%95%B0%3Ftext%E8%BF%98%E8%83%BD%E8%BF%99%E6%A0%B7%E7%94%A8%3F)
先占个地方,等下研究研究
再问: 嗯,谢谢!
再答: 总算是搞明白一点点了,有个朋友想知道>60的意思是什么,其实我认为这里>60是错误的,如果按=TEXT(A1&-2&-29,"[>60]闰年;;平年;平年")计算,那1900年就是平年,实际上1900年是闰年。 因为我们电脑算日期的时候一般是以1900/01/01算第一天的,它的值也就是1,那1900/2/29就是60,考虑到1900年,只要这里的数字小于60就可以。 这里面的算式也没多大意义,关键的是找出平年的2/29这天是非法的就可以,用这个简化的就可以说明:=--TEXT(B1,"#"),如果是闰年的就会返回一个值,如果是平年就返回错误
再问: 嗯,谢谢!
再答: 总算是搞明白一点点了,有个朋友想知道>60的意思是什么,其实我认为这里>60是错误的,如果按=TEXT(A1&-2&-29,"[>60]闰年;;平年;平年")计算,那1900年就是平年,实际上1900年是闰年。 因为我们电脑算日期的时候一般是以1900/01/01算第一天的,它的值也就是1,那1900/2/29就是60,考虑到1900年,只要这里的数字小于60就可以。 这里面的算式也没多大意义,关键的是找出平年的2/29这天是非法的就可以,用这个简化的就可以说明:=--TEXT(B1,"#"),如果是闰年的就会返回一个值,如果是平年就返回错误